If you spent any time on Instagram in 2017, you probably remember the Unicorn Frappuccino. The bright pink-and-blue Starbucks concoction felt like a secret menu drink. It was colorful, over-the-top and impossible to ignore. People either loved it or hated it and posted about it nonstop.

Then, just as quickly as it arrived, it disappeared from menus, becoming one of the coffee chain’s most legendary limited-time offerings.

Now, nearly a decade later, Starbucks is bringing back the viral drink that launched a thousand social media posts and think pieces. The company recently confirmed that the Unicorn Frappuccino will return later this summer, with a catch: Fans will only have one weekend to get their hands on it.

What is the Unicorn Frappuccino?

The Unicorn Frappuccino is like the drink version of ugly pony bread. It debuted in 2017 and quickly became a phenomenon. In some ways, I think Starbucks was ahead of its time with this creation. A lot of people really hated how colorful and over-the-top it was, but this is exactly the kind of brightly-colored drink that would go viral now in an instant.

Starbucks describes the drink as a cream-based Frappuccino blended with pink powder and mango syrup, layered with sour blue drizzle and topped with vanilla whipped cream. A dusting of sweet pink and sour blue powder finishes it off and kind of gives it a magical fairy dust vibe. Part of the drink’s appeal is that it changes flavor as you sip. The fruity base mixes with the tart drizzle, creating a sweet-and-sour combination that’s unlike anything else on the Starbucks menu.

Of course, the real star of the show is the look. With its vibrant pink, purple and blue swirls, the Unicorn Frappuccino became one of Starbucks’ most photographed beverages ever. It’s the kind of drink that practically begs for a close-up.

When will the Unicorn Frappuccino be available?

According to Starbucks, the Unicorn Frappuccino will return for one weekend only, “to close out the summer.” Starbucks also said the drink will be available at locations across the United States and around the world.

If I put on my detective hat, I would guess that this is going to come back for Labor Day weekend. I mean, isn’t that the unofficial “end” of summer? Starbucks gave fans a preview earlier this year when the drink made a brief appearance at Coachella, and excitement for a wider return has been building ever since.
